Oldest working marker you own?

Mine is a vm-68 magnum got it in 1993 i believe. Heavy as heck but built to last and shoots a pretty accurate paintball. I still use it from time to time. It's an intimidating looking and sounding old thing. I'm sure it will last another 14years.


Man I feel old bought that when I was a senior in high school. Now i'm in my 30's married with two kids. Wow how the time flies
